Why 2 MP temples celebrated Independence Day four days early
Two prominent temples in Madhya Pradesh, the Pashupatinath Temple in Mandsaur and the Bade Ganesh Temple in Ujjain, observed India's Independence Day on August 11, four days ahead of the national celebration. This unique tradition stems from their adherence to the Hindu calendar, specifically Shravan Krishna Chaturdashi, which corresponded to August 15, 1947, and fell on August 11 this year. Special rituals, flag hoisting, and a Tiranga Yatra marked the early celebrations.
